All right, so, there are two costume parts that are only available to Heroes, since they are unlocked via badges: the Epaulets from the Task Force Commander badge, and the Witch's Hat from the Ten Times The Victor badge. Can villains please have a way to unlock these too? Especially the hat, I think.
I know there will probably be villain-only players out there who won't like my thoughts on this matter but I suspect the only way the Devs will ever make these costume items available to villains at this point will be for those villains to crossover (at least temporarily) to the blueside once Going Rogue happens. I realize that's a pretty lazy way for the Devs to handle this situation, but all things being equal that'll probably be the way the Devs "answer" this long-running desire.
